Request for Applications (2026 enrolment) About BM-NHSP The Bongani Mayosi National Health Scholars Programme (BM-NHSP) is an initiative by the National Health Research Committee (NHRC) and a partnership between the National Department of Health (NDoH), the Public Health Enhancement Fund (PHEF) and the South African Medical Research Council (SAMRC). The objective of the BM-NHSP is to fund the training of 1000 PhDs in health and clinical research over a 10-year period. The aim of the BM-NHSP is to contribute positively towards efforts to strengthen and accelerate progress towards equity in research in line with the South African National Department of Health (NDoH) human resource for health strategy and the national health research priorities. The purpose is to attract and enable health professionals to access PhD research opportunities in a university environment and thereby strengthen their research profiles and consequently improve their prospects of permanent employment within the health/clinical research space. The BM-NHSP is designed to develop a vibrant and transformed health research academic pipeline in SA that is adequately equipped to train healthcare workers and inspire a new generation of health/clinical researchers. The 2026 BM-NHSP Request for Applications (RFA) Applications are invited for PhD scholarships for study at South African universities. Funding is towards the completion of the degree and is made available for a full degree period (i.e. prescribed time for a PhD) as a tax-free scholarship for full-time study.
